anv: Add anv_cmd_buffer_cs_push_constants
[mesa.git] / src / vulkan / anv_cmd_buffer.c
2015-12-09 Jordan Justenanv: Add anv_cmd_buffer_cs_push_constants
2015-12-08 Jason Ekstrandanv: Add initial support for pushing image params
2015-12-04 Kristian Høgsbergvk: clflush all state for non-LLC GPUs
2015-12-03 Jason Ekstrandvk/0.210.0: Remove the VkShaderStage enum
2015-12-03 Jason Ekstrandvk/0.210.0: We now allocate command buffers; not create...
2015-12-03 Jason Ekstrandvk/0.210.0: Rework allocation to use the new pAllocator's
2015-12-03 Jason Ekstrandvk/0.210.0: More fun with flags fields
2015-12-03 Jason Ekstrandvk/0.210.0: Misc. function argument renames
2015-11-30 Jason Ekstrandvk/0.210.0: Rework dynamic states
2015-11-30 Jason Ekstrandvk/0.210.0: Rename CmdBuffer to CommandBuffer
2015-11-26 Kristian Høgsberg... vk: Add SKL support
2015-11-23 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-11-18 Jason Ekstrandanv/cmd_buffer: Add a new genX_cmd_buffer file for...
2015-11-17 Jason Ekstrandanv/cmd_buffer: Pack the 3DSTATE_VF packet on-demand
2015-11-16 Jason Ekstrandanv/cmd_buffer: Move gen-specific stuff into the approp...
2015-11-14 Jason Ekstrandanv/cmd_buffer: Add a default descriptor type case
2015-11-14 Jason EkstrandMerge branch 'wip/i965-separate-sampler-tex' into vulkan
2015-11-14 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-11-06 Jason Ekstrandanv/cmd_buffer: Rework the way we emit UBO surface...
2015-11-06 Jason Ekstrandanv: Use VkDescriptorType instead of anv_descriptor_type
2015-11-06 Jason Ekstrandanv: Do range-checking in the shader for dynamic buffers
2015-11-06 Jason Ekstrandanv: Remove all support for BufferViews
2015-11-05 Jason Ekstrandanv/cmd_buffer: Fix SURFACE_STATE for non-view buffer...
2015-11-05 Jason Ekstrandanv/cmd_buffer: Don't use an anv_state pointer in emit_...
2015-11-03 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-11-03 Chad Versaceanv: Drop stale comment in anv_cmd_buffer_emit_binding_...
2015-10-22 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-10-20 Chad Versacevk: Use consistent names for anv_cmd_state dirty bits
2015-10-19 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-10-16 Jason Ekstrandanv/cmd_buffer: Reset the command buffer in BeginComman...
2015-10-15 Jason Ekstrandanv/device: Add support for combined image and sampler...
2015-10-15 Jason Ekstrandanv: Add support for BufferInfo in descriptor sets
2015-10-15 Jason Ekstrandanv: Get rid of the descriptor_set_binding struct
2015-10-15 Jason Ekstrandanv: Completely rework descriptor set layouts
2015-10-09 Kristian Høgsberg... Merge ../mesa into vulkan
2015-10-07 Chad VersaceMerge branch 'vulkan-0.170.2' into vulkan
2015-10-07 Jason Ekstrandanv/pipeline: Add support for dynamic state in pipelines
2015-10-07 Jason Ekstrandvk/0.170.2: Switch to the new dynamic state model
2015-10-07 Jason Ekstrandanv: Add a dynamic state data structure and basic helpers
2015-10-07 Chad Versacevk: Embed two surface states in anv_image_view
2015-10-06 Chad Versacevk: Merge anv_attachment_view into anv_image_view
2015-10-06 Jason Ekstrandvk/0.170.2: Make destructors return void
2015-10-06 Jason Ekstrandvk/0.170.2: Add the subpass field to VkCmdBufferBeginInfo
2015-10-06 Chad Versacevk: Merge anv_*_attachment_view into anv_attachment_view
2015-10-06 Chad Versacevk: Drop anv_surface_view
2015-10-06 Chad Versacevk: Use consistent names for anv_*_view variables
2015-10-06 Chad Versacevk: Unionize anv_desciptor
2015-10-05 Chad Versacevk: Better types for VkShaderStage, VkShaderStageFlags...
2015-10-03 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-10-02 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-10-01 Kristian Høgsberg... Merge branch 'master' of ../mesa into vulkan
2015-09-28 Jason Ekstrandanv/batch_chain: Use the surface state pool for binding...
2015-09-28 Jason Ekstrandanv/batch_chain: Add a _alloc_binding_table function
2015-09-24 Jason Ekstrandanv: Add support for the ICD loader
2015-09-18 Jason EkstrandMerge branch 'nir-spirv' into vulkan
2015-09-11 Jason Ekstrandvk: Use push constants for dynamic buffers
2015-09-11 Jason Ekstrandvk/pipeline_layout: Move surface/sampler start from...
2015-09-11 Jason Ekstrandvk: Rework the push constants data structure
2015-09-05 Jason EkstrandMerge branch 'nir-spirv' into vulkan
2015-09-05 Jason EkstrandMerge branch 'nir-spirv' into vulkan
2015-09-05 Jason EkstrandMerge branch 'nir-spirv' into vulkan
2015-09-05 Jason EkstrandMerge branch 'nir-spirv' into vulkan
2015-09-01 Jason EkstrandMerge remote-tracking branch 'fdo-personal/nir-spirv...
2015-08-31 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-28 Chad Versacevk: Add func anv_cmd_buffer_get_depth_stencil_view()
2015-08-27 Jason Ekstrandvk/gen8: Add support for push constants
2015-08-27 Jason Ekstrandvk: Add initial API support for setting push constants
2015-08-26 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-26 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-24 Kristian Høgsberg... vk: Add gen7 support
2015-08-24 Kristian Høgsberg... vk: Make anv_cmd_buffer_begin_subpass() switch on gen
2015-08-24 Kristian Høgsberg... vk: Add generic wrapper for filling out buffer surface...
2015-08-24 Kristian Høgsberg... vk: Add helper for adding surface state reloc
2015-08-24 Kristian Høgsberg... vk: Move vkCmdPipelineBarrier to gen8_cmd_buffer.c
2015-08-24 Kristian Høgsberg... vk: Downgrade state packet to gen7 where they're common
2015-08-24 Kristian Høgsberg... vk: Reorder gen8 specific code into three new files
2015-08-24 Kristian Høgsberg... vk: Move gen8_CmdBindIndexBuffer() to anv_gen8.c
2015-08-24 Kristian Høgsberg... vk: Move gen8_cmd_buffer_emit_state_base_address()...
2015-08-24 Kristian Høgsberg... vk: Move anv_CreateBufferView to anv_gen8.c
2015-08-17 Chad Versacevk: Add anv_format reference t anv_surface_view
2015-08-17 Chad Versacevk: Pass anv_format to anv_fill_buffer_surface_state()
2015-08-17 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2015-08-04 Jason Ekstrandvk/cmd_buffer: Allow for null VkCmdPool's
2015-08-03 Jason Ekstrandvk: Add and use an anv_block_pool_size() helper
2015-07-30 Jason Ekstrandvk: Re-name command buffer implementation files
2015-07-30 Jason Ekstrandvk/cmd_buffer: Add support for zero-copy batch chaining
2015-07-30 Jason Ekstrandvk: Add initial support for secondary command buffers
2015-07-30 Jason Ekstrandvk/cmd_buffer: Split batch chaining into a helper function
2015-07-30 Jason Ekstrandvk/cmd_buffer: Add functions for cloning a list of...
2015-07-30 Jason Ekstrandvk/reloc_list: Actually set the new length in reloc_lis...
2015-07-30 Jason EkstrandCLONE
2015-07-30 Jason Ekstrandvk/cmd_buffer: Rename emit_batch_buffer_end to end_batc...
2015-07-29 Jason Ekstrandvk/cmd_buffer: Use an array to track all know anv_batch...
2015-07-29 Jason Ekstrandvk/cmd_buffer: Rework validate list creation
2015-07-29 Jason Ekstrandvk/cmd_buffer: Move emit_batch_buffer_end higher in...
2015-07-29 Jason Ekstrandvk/cmd_buffer: Store the relocation list in the anv_bat...
2015-07-29 Jason Ekstrandvk/batch: Make relocs a pointer to a relocation list
2015-07-29 Jason Ekstrandvk/cmd_buffer: Use a doubly-linked list for batch and...
2015-07-27 Jason Ekstrandvk/cmd_buffer: Pull the execbuf stuff into a substruct
2015-07-27 Jason Ekstrandvk/cmd_buffer: Move the remaining entrypoints into...
next